NASA’s fatal Challenger launch still echoes through the agency today

The day before the Challenger launch disaster, senior NASA official James Beggs made an urgent phone call to the agency’s chief engineer.

Beggs was on temporary leave from his NASA administrator position on Jan. 27, 1986 due to a brief legal matter unrelated to his agency work. While watching pre-launch television coverage of Challenger, Beggs (and many others) spotted icicles on the launch tower. But neither Beggs nor engineer Milt Silveira could get a hold of the launch decision team to stop the countdown.

